Began researching and investing in FPV aircraft that are manually controlled. My goal is to try and develope an aircraft that conforms to the latest FAA requirements for unmanned UAS' and do low level aerials up to 1500+

Senior Telemaster:
96" Wingspan
E-flight 60
.5Watt-2.4Ghz piloting telemtry(diversity)
1Watt-900Mhz Photography telemetry
On screen display of flight.
Flight data logging
Scherrer LRS

Mobile ground station
